I picked this up today in a local antiques center and though I knew of their existence, I had never seen another in the hand or for sale, so I could not resist buying. Used to drop messages to your allies, mostly for reporting enemy troop locations so your artillery can shell them. It was labelled RFC by the seller but I assume they were used in the twenties and thirties as well, so it might be RAF. The condition is fantastic and as far as I can tell the construction and materials are all correct for the period. It has a little pouch at one end which closes with a press stud and I assume you placed the message in there along with a weight and threw it over the side.
